VOA Asia – Explosions leave hundreds dead in Sri Lanka

Your browser doesn’t support HTML5

Multiple deadly explosions kill hundreds in Sri Lanka. The U.S. view of negotiations with North Korea remains steady. Money making Bangladeshi women changing lives. The Mueller Report divides U.S. politicians. The earliest molecule, and students reach for space.